New approach revolutionizes chest pain assessment in emergency cardiac units in Sweden
A new approach to assessing patients with chest pain in emergency cardiac units has shown promising results, enhancing risk evaluation and reducing hospital admissions by 20%. This study, conducted by a leading Swedish medical institute and a hospital, involved patients reporting their medical history through an AI-based tool. The aim was to facilitate the exclusion of heart attacks using this digital resource.
The AI tool proved effective in gathering more comprehensive medical histories than those typically recorded by healthcare providers. Consequently, it significantly improved decision-making support, allowing for more accurate risk evaluations in three times the number of patient cases compared to traditional methods. This innovation represents a significant advancement in emergency care for patients presenting with chest pain, potentially leading to more efficient healthcare delivery and better patient outcomes.
